722  Economy / Web Wallets / Re: How to Claim BTG from Blockchain.info ? on: October 28, 2017, 06:34:32 PM
Claiming BTG from Blockchain.info wallet is not simple as it was for Bitcoin Cash still, I can suggest you a simple but a bit lengthy method for it.

Download - https://iancoleman.github.io/bip39/

Go to your Blockchain.info wallet and get you Recovery Backup Phrase from there. Now put that 12 words Phrase into BIP39 Mnemonic.

Now, you can check the Bitcoin addresses with their private keys and copy all you need. In case you don't find then probably you are not using the default account of the blockchain, go to settings --> Address check how many accounts you have there and change the account's field to 1 or 2 or 3 depending upon the list. Always Start counting from 0 as default account is referred as 0.

After that Download a wallet that supports BTG and Import the private keys of addresses which had the balance at the time of fork. That's it

723  Economy / Web Wallets / Re: sign message Blockchain.info on: October 28, 2017, 06:26:56 PM
oh well, that is quite simple but Lengthy process as well.

Download - https://iancoleman.github.io/bip39/

Go to your Blockchain.info wallet and get you Recovery Backup Phrase from there. Now put that 12 words Phrase into BIP39 Mnemonic.

Now, you can check the Bitcoin addresses with their private keys and copy one of them you need. In case you don't find then probably you are not using the default account of the blockchain, go to settings --> Address check how many accounts you have there and change the account's field to 1 or 2 or 3 depending upon the list. Always Start counting from 0 as default account is referred as 0.

After that go to http://brainwalletx.github.io/#sign put your private key there and type your message to sign the bitcoin address. I know it is hosted on github.io still I would not recommend to use it. Better you download a copy from https://github.com/brainwalletX/brainwalletX.github.io and use it offline as it will be much safer for you.

725  Bitcoin / Bitcoin Discussion / Re: How to get a static Bitcoin adress ? on: October 28, 2017, 05:24:55 PM
Hello,i have some troubles : I use blockchain.info to send and receive Bitcoin, but it has a huge problem : whenever i send or receive payment, my bitcoin adress change right after
How to deal with this please ?  how to fix this problem ?
How to get a static bitcoin adress ?
You can easily get rid of this problem, but after applying this to your blockchain wallet you won't able to recover your bitcoins using their Backup Phrase.

How to Do it?
1. Generate a bitcoin Private key. Use Brainwallet.org to do that as it's the best site to do that.
2. Copy the private key and go to your blockchain wallet.
3. Setting --> Addresses --> Import Address.
4. Paste your bitcoin private key there and you are done.

You can use that address for receiving and sending funds out of wallet without a change in your bitcoin address.
